AI Contract Overview
The contract entails providing specialized compliance support for the shipment of hazardous and radioactive materials, ensuring adherence to regulatory standards. Key responsibilities include managing isotope documentation, issuing pre-delivery notices, and ensuring proper labeling in accordance with MIL-STD-129 requirements. The services are critical to maintaining safety and regulatory compliance within the transportation process of sensitive materials. Issued by the Department of Defense through the Medical Supply Chain MD Surge FSF, the subcontract’s place of performance is in Bethesda, with a ZIP code of 20889-5600. The solicitation was posted on May 10, 2026, with a response deadline set for May 18, 2026. The contract falls under NAICS code 541620, relating to environmental consulting services, signaling a focus on compliance and regulatory support specialized for hazardous material handling.
